rol*_*ger 0 image ios cordova ionic-framework
刚刚用 Cordova、Node 等的所有最新和最好版本构建了一个新的 Maccordova/ionic 环境 - 但仍在运行一个 Ionic v1 项目。我的应用程序正在编译并部署到设备,但我的所有图像都损坏了,源代码显示如下:
<img class="loading" ng-src="img/ajax_loading.gif"src="unsafe:ionic://myApp/img/ajax_loading.gif">
Run Code Online (Sandbox Code Playgroud)
旧 Mac:Cordova@9.0.0 (cordova-lib@9.0.1) 和cordova-ios@5.0.1 新Mac:Cordova@9.0.0 (cordova-lib@9.0.1) 和cordova-ios@5.1.1
看起来 5.0.1 和 5.1.1 之间发生了一些变化 - 但我不知道是什么。有没有插件可以解决这个问题,或者我该如何解决这个问题。我的应用中有很多图片都坏了。
小智 5
我遇到了同样的问题,并通过以下答案解决了它:cordova ios WKWebView upgrade - errors when show some images
基本上它源于 WkWebView 不如您来自哪里的 UIWebView 宽松。
我必须将以下配置块添加到我的 app.js 中:
.config(['$compileProvider', function ($compileProvider) {
$compileProvider.imgSrcSanitizationWhitelist(/^\s*(https?|ftp|file|blob|ionic):|data:image/);
}
Run Code Online (Sandbox Code Playgroud)
如果您像我一样发现某些内部 href 不再起作用,请将此行添加到配置块中:
$compileProvider.aHrefSanitizationWhitelist(/^\s*(https?|local|data|ionic|tel|mailto):/);
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
321 次 |
| 最近记录: |